Kshamavani Parva (5th of September)
Kshamavani Parva is an important day with a lot of significance in Jain culture. The term ‘’Kshama’’ refers to ‘’Forgiveness’’ and ‘’Parva’’ means ‘’day.’’

National Nutrition Week of India (1st of September till 7th of September)
India observes its National Nutrition Week every year from the 1st of September till the 7th of September, and each year there is a new theme.
